" Words Get in the Way " is a 1986 song by Miami Sound Machine featuring Gloria Estefan and was taken from their 9th studio album Primitive Love. It went to number 4 in New Zealand, number 5 in the United States, number 22 in Australia and Belgium and number 26 in the Netherlands. It did not chart in the United Kingdom.

In total, there are six CEFR levels. These match three kinds of learners: Basic User: Levels A1 and A2. Independent User: Levels B1 and B2. Proficient User: Levels C1 and C2. pain in roof of mouth treatment https://eddyvintage.com

WebNov 5, 2024 · 1. Yes/No Questions. Yes/No questions are the most basic type of question. You can use them to ask for a simple yes or no answer. They usually begin with a verb, including auxiliary verbs (a “helping” verb that comes before the main verb) or modal verbs (such as can or would ). Another use of ‘get’ is in the passive form. We usually make the passive form with the verb ‘to be’ and the past participle of a verb. For example, Their car was stolen last night. But as an alternative in an informal situation, we can use ‘get’ instead of the verb ‘to be’.
